AMOS & ANDY AND OLD JALOPY MANUFACTURED BY MARX. 1) A classic 1930s open air Amos & Andy open taxi. A wonderful tin toy that when wound would shake, rumble, hesitate and take off moving slowly ahead. The horseshoe for radiator cap, crank to start engine and the somewhat decrepit look about the taxi are most comical. Toy is complete and overall in very fine condition. 2) This toy produced in the late 30s-early 40s is reminiscent of college kids gone wild and decorating the car with a variety of sayings such as “Kilroy Wasn’t Here”, “Tall, Dark & Grusome”, etc. Once again Marx produced a variety of toys for children that have become true classics and highly sought after by collectors today. SIZE: 8″ & 7″ respectively. CONDITION: 1) Overall very fine plus.
